The simplest starting point is 1974 with 'Carrie'. From there, it's a straight shot through the 70s with classics like 'Salem's Lot', 'The Shining', and 'The Stand'. The 80s were insane—'It', 'Misery', 'The Tommyknockers' all landed. The 90s brought the Dark Tower books more into focus and 'The Green Mile'. The 2000s and beyond have been a mix of returns to form, crime novels, and the epic conclusion to the Dark Tower series. Honestly, I'm just here for the Dark Tower connections. Trying to figure out which novels have the breakers, the low men, or direct appearances by Randall Flagg. The release order matters there because the mythos was built over time. You can see him planting seeds in 'The Stand' and 'The Eyes of the Dragon' that only flowered in the later Tower books. The most important date on the timeline is June 19, 1999. The day he was hit by that van. It cleaves his career and his life into a before and after. His work before is often seen as driven by subconscious fears. His work after is explicitly informed by a confrontation with mortality. You can feel the shift if you read in order. 'On Writing' and 'Dreamcatcher', which he wrote while recovering, are the pivot points.
